This review is from: Edvard Munch: The Man and His Art (Hardcover)
This is the first great publication to appear in English as a comprehensive monograph on the artist, reprinted in 1990 after iits initial appearance in English in 1979.
Why is this book important? Ragna Thiis Stang is the first Norwegian art pofessional voice to write on Munch in the post WWII era, and have her book translated into English. Moreover, she was the daughter of Jens Thiis, long time friend and supporter of Edvard Munch, which gives her voice unique authenticity. Her book is unique in its percept and its execution. A review of her Bibliography in the book will illustrate that Munch is not known in English until herself. Tragically she was killed in a car crash a year before the English version was printed.
